Physical Properties

Appearance

Methylglyoxal is a clear yellow slightly viscous liquid with a pungent odor. Yellowish-green vapors. Faintly acidic to litmus. (NTP, 1992)

Melting Point

25.0 °C

Boiling Point

72.0 °C

Water Solubility

1 mol/L
